Given that lim x→1 (5x − 3) = 2, illustrate definition 2 by finding values of δ that correspond to ε = 0.1, ε = 0.05, and ε = 0.

01.

\displaystyle\lim_{x\to1}(5x-3)=2

is to say that for any \varepsilon>0, we can find \delta>0 such that 0 implies |(5x-3)-2|.

To that end, we have

|(5x-3)-2|=|5x-5|=5|x-1|

which means that if \varepsilon=0.1 is given, then we can choose \delta=\dfrac{0.1}5=0.02; if \varepsilon=0.05, then \delta=\dfrac{0.05}5=0.01; if \varepsilon=0.01, then \delta=\dfrac{0.01}5=0.002.
